Washington Huskies favored to land 5-star edge rusher Jalanie George

The Washington Huskies are positioned strongly to recruit five-star edge rusher Jalanie George, according to recent projections from Rivals' Brandon Huffman and Steve Wiltfong. George, a 6-foot-5, 245-pound player from Desert Edge High School in Arizona, is ranked as the No. 9 overall player in the 2028 class. Washington competes with Oklahoma as the leading contender for his commitment after he listed the Huskies among his top six schools in May. George, who has already visited Washington, plans to return for a gameday visit this fall, possibly alongside some high school teammates committed to the 2027 class. A successful recruitment could enhance Washington's standing in attracting elite talent in college football.
- •Jalanie George is the No. 2 edge rusher in the 2028 class.
- •Washington hosted George for an unofficial visit in March.
- •He plans to return to Washington for a gameday visit this fall.
- •George recorded 16 tackles-for-loss and 6.5 sacks last season.
- •Washington faces strong competition from Oklahoma for George's commitment.
